From: Interplay of foot-and-mouth disease virus, antibodies and plasmacytoid dendritic cells: virus opsonization under non-neutralizing conditions results in enhanced interferon-alpha responses

Figure 5

FMDV-induced and immune complexe-induced IFN-α occurs through a TLR7-dependant pathway. A. IFN-α responses of enriched pDC (CD14-depletion/CD172a-enrichment) stimulated for 16 h with influenza A virus (PR8) in absence or presence of different IRS661 (TLR7 inhibitor) or control ODN (Ctrl ODN) concentrations. B. Impact of IRS661 (0.7 μM) on IFN-α responses of enriched pDC stimulated with FMDV O UKG 2001 (MOI of 1 TCID50/cell) pre-incubated for 30 min with naïve and anti-O Manisa sera. After 24 h, IFN-α was quantified by ELISA. The mean value and the standard deviations of triplicates cultures are shown. The data are representative of two independent experiments.
